Transaction 34c15282914e0a0f76bdc0f99c25f9212932fe2e28bce676d2dbddbc068260db
2 Input
2 Outputs
- 34c15282914e0a0f76bdc0f99c25f9212932fe2e28bce676d2dbddbc068260db:0
- 34c15282914e0a0f76bdc0f99c25f9212932fe2e28bce676d2dbddbc068260db:1
value 10000000
address 1DDkU2d1wSX23nEEGYgbyEPZyVSSXsU6L1
value 117476
address 14CVeTZro6pJhWGDzcLV2NVE39q3bhsjA5